Display: Liquid Retina XDR
Speaking of the display, let’s delve into the Liquid Retina XDR technology that the 2021 model boasts. This display offers a resolution of 2732 x 2048 pixels with P3 wide color support and a peak brightness of up to 1600 nits. If you’re into media consumption — think Netflix or YouTube — this level of detail will completely elevate your viewing experience. It’s like watching a movie in a theater right in your living room or on the go.
The color accuracy is also fantastic, which is essential for anyone engaged in design or digital art. Whether you’re illustrating, editing photographs, or just binge-watching your favorite series, everything looks vibrant and lifelike. The high contrast ratios make blacks deeper and colors pop, creating a remarkable visual immersion that makes it hard to look away.

Storage Options
The storage options for the 2021 iPad Pro range from 128GB to a whopping 2TB. This flexibility means you can choose the model that best suits how you plan on using your iPad. You may be someone who does minimal storage work, and the 128GB will suffice, or maybe you’re a content creator storing videos and images and need that extra space that only the 2TB can provide.

Camera and Video Capabilities
The camera capabilities of the iPad Pro 12.9 2021 are impressive, featuring a dual-camera system that includes a 12MP Wide and a 10MP Ultra Wide lens. This means you can take stunning photos, whether you’re capturing precious moments or conducting virtual meetings. In addition, the rear camera can record 4K video, making it perfect for vloggers.
Additionally, the front-facing camera has received a significant upgrade with a 12MP Ultra Wide lens that supports Center Stage. This feature automatically keeps you in view during video calls, ensuring that you won’t be awkwardly pushed off to one side as you move about. Battery Life and Charging
The iPad Pro 12.9 2021 promises up to 10 hours of battery life, allowing you to stay productive throughout the day without scrambling for a charger. This extended battery life means you can binge-watch your favorite shows or work on projects for prolonged periods without the worry of running out of juice.
Moreover, the inclusion of USB-C charging is an added bonus. You can easily connect to external devices for added functionality. This versatility makes the iPad not just a consumption device but a powerful tool in your daily grind, whether you’re at home or traveling.

Accessories: Apple Pencil and Magic Keyboard
One of the best aspects of the iPad Pro 12.9 2021 is its compatibility with a range of accessories that push its capabilities even further. Both the Apple Pencil 2 and the Magic Keyboard elevate your experience, whether you’re drawing intricate designs or typing up documents.
The Apple Pencil feels natural in the hand, responding quickly to your movements and pressure, making it ideal for artists and note-takers alike. On the other hand, the Magic Keyboard not only offers a solid typing experience but also includes a trackpad, giving you flexibility for quick navigation. These accessories drastically enhance the iPad’s functionality, transforming it from a simple tablet to a versatile workstation.

Alternatives to Consider
In the tech market, alternatives are always lurking around the corner. If the iPad Pro 12.9 2021 isn’t quite hitting the mark for you, several other tablets could be worth considering. The iPad Air 4, for example, offers a fantastic balance of performance and price. It features a slightly smaller display but still packs a punch for most everyday tasks.
On the Windows side, the Microsoft Surface Pro lineup provides a different approach with a full-fledged operating system and versatile functionality. Depending on how you intend to use your tablet, exploring these alternatives might help you find the perfect fit without breaking the bank.
